Tinubu appoints new coordinator for counter-terrorism centre

President Bola Tinubu has appointed Major-Gen. Adamu Laka as the new National Coordinator of the National Counter-Terrorism Centre in the Office of the National Security Adviser.

He replaces Rear Admiral Musa (retd) who was appointed the centre’s pioneer coordinator by former President Muhammadu Buhari in August 2022.

The Special Adviser on Media and Publicity to the President, Ajuri Ngelale, disclosed this in a statement on Tuesday in Abuja.

The new coordinator had previously served in Sierra Leone and the Democratic Republic of Congo under the United Nations and was part of the Nigerian contingent in the US AFRICOM exercise in Senegal.
